Understanding Properties Liability

Premises obligation is a legal idea that holds property owners responsible for injuries sustained on their building because of irresponsible maintenance or dangerous conditions. In the context of retail stores, this responsibility reaches consumers that go into the properties as invitees-- people welcomed onto the residential property for business objectives. Unlike licensees, who get in for their very own objectives, invitees have a higher level of security under the law.

Retail store owners are bound to keep safe settings for their consumers. This includes normal assessments and timely removal of dangers such as spills, loose flooring ceramic tiles, or inadequate illumination conditions. When they stop working in this duty, they might be held liable for any kind of injuries that occur as a result.

Common Root causes of Slip and Fall Injuries in Retail Stores

Wet Floors: One of the most common root causes of slip and fall accidents is damp floorings. Whether it's a current spill or cleaning activity, stopping working to display warning signs can result in major injuries.

Uneven Surfaces: Split tiles or unequal flooring can develop tripping hazards that catch unsuspecting consumers off guard.

Obstructions: Goods displays or shopping carts left in pathways can hamper activity and result in accidents.

Poor Lighting: Not enough lights in certain locations can make it tough for shoppers to browse safely.

Sidewalk Trip Hazards: Issues outside the shop-- like uneven sidewalks or fractures-- can also contribute to drops before consumers also step inside.

Proving Negligence

To successfully seek a damp floor injury insurance claim against a retailer proprietor, you'll need to develop that carelessness happened. This typically entails proving three crucial elements:

Duty of Care: The store had a commitment to keep secure conditions for customers.

Breach of Duty: The shop fell short in its obligation by not dealing with known threats or not carrying out proper maintenance checks.

Causation: You need to demonstrate that this breach directly caused your injury.

For instance, if you slid on water that had actually been splashed hours earlier without any indication displayed, this might work as proof that the seller was negligent in maintaining secure premises.

Potential Compensation

If you succeed in proving liability against the store proprietor, you might be qualified to various kinds of payment:

    Medical Expenses: Covers costs connected to medical facility check outs, surgical procedures, physical therapy, and rehabilitation. Lost Wages: If your injuries avoid you from working briefly or permanently. Pain and Suffering: Non-economic damages that make up psychological distress brought on by your injuries. Future Damages: If recurring clinical therapy is required or if your quality of life has been significantly impacted.

2. The length of time do I have to file a slip and fall claim?

The law of restrictions varies by state yet normally ranges from one to 3 years after the day of your injury; speaking with a lawyer swiftly assists ensure you're within legal limits.

3. Will my instance most likely to trial?

Most slip-and-fall instances settle out of court; nevertheless, having an attorney experienced in lawsuits will certainly prepare you ought to negotiations fail.

4. Can I still sue if I was partly at fault?

In numerous territories, comparative carelessness regulations permit recovery even if you're partly responsible; however, settlement may be decreased based upon your level of fault.
